Python区块链开发教程PDF
1. 为什么选择Python进行区块链开发?
Python作为一种简洁、易学、功能强大的编程语言,非常适合用于区块链开发。它拥有丰富的第三方库和模块,可以帮助开发者快速搭建区块链应用。
2. 区块链基础知识
在开始学习Python区块链开发之前,建议先了解区块链的基本概念和工作原理,包括区块、链、共识机制等内容。
3. Python库和工具
在Python区块链开发中,常用的库和工具包括PyCryptodome、web3.py、Flask等。这些工具可以帮助你实现加密、智能合约编写、网络通信等功能。
4. 实战项目
通过一个实战项目来深入学习Python区块链开发,例如搭建一个简单的区块链网络,实现交易验证、挖矿奖励等功能。
5. 学习资源推荐
除了PDF教程外,还可以通过阅读相关书籍、参加线上课程、加入区块链开发社区等方式来提升自己的技能。
Python区块链开发是一个不断发展的领域,通过不断学习和实践,你可以成为一名优秀的区块链开发者。